Key Mountain Metrics
| Metric | Big Sky | Jackson Hole |
|---|---|---|
| Country | US | US |
| State / Province | Montana | Wyoming |
| Base Town / Village | Big Sky | Jackson Hole |
| Skiable Acreage | 5,850 | 2,500 |
| Vertical Drop | 4,366' | 4,139' |
| Summit Elevation | 11,166' | 10,450' |
| Base Elevation | 6,800' | 6,311' |
| Total Lifts | 38 | 13 |
| Season Pass Access | Ikon Pass, Mountain Collective | Ikon Pass, Mountain Collective |
| Mountain Character | expert, luxury, quiet | expert, powder, luxury |
